About this talk

According to the latest open source security research report, "The State of Vulnerabilities Management in 2018", almost 97% of developers rely upon open source components in order to develop their applications nowadays. But with the recent spike in disclosed open source vulnerabilities, the question arises whether security and development teams have the right strategy in place in order to meet their security objectives? Join Scott Crawford, Research Director at Information Security, and Rami Elron, Senior Director of Product Management at WhiteSource, as they discuss: -the current state of Open Source Security; -the challenges faced by security and development teams when handling open source vulnerabilities; and -how Open Source Security strategies need to be stepped up with the latest next-gen technology for management and prioritization
